Transaction 2d305fe2619bc6132510a45b29a3137593a0498a96ecad4cedab97d101f8b683
1 Input
1 Output
-
2d305fe2619bc6132510a45b29a3137593a0498a96ecad4cedab97d101f8b683:0
- value
- 3803837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 534009c81c85f29e49064bfc84ef188d2868e7e8 OP_EQUAL
- address
- 39HCivE4in94qCpaqp61gNTa1JYVNaQXvg